are you in CE country? them exact distances are what i got,3-400m before mod and 900m after. done papatitas mod(25dbm) and got 1900m last flight,and could have went much further.

one thing i did notice i was doing wrong.....and everyone says point at the bird,but nothing about what kind of angle the DBS should be at
when directing my RC at bird i was (wrongly) raising the angle of RC the further out and higher up i went(thinking i was pointing directly at the bird) but not realising that a small antenna angle increase at RC is a HUGE difference over distance. so i was probably pointing at the moon not the bird.
so now i kinda hold my RC horizontal to the ground and let the BDS mount take care of the angle. make sense? seems to work.
AND... when i turn to come home my signal gets way better???
 
yep in CE country i was holding RC horizonal too because i was not flying not that high, the higher you go adjust angle so you pointing directly at the bird..have fun!
